Duck landing craft restoration project at The Anglia Motel

A World War Two amphibious landing craft is the latest addition to a permanent display at The Anglia Motel in Fleet.

Owner Harold Payne has bought the American DUKW (affectionally nicknamed “Duck” by serving soldiers of the time) and plans to restore it as part of his military museum dedicated to fallen heroes of past wars.

Harold’s aim is to get donations to enable the landing craft to be restored in time for the 75th anniversary of D-Day.

He is hoping to take the craft back to Normandy as part of the celebrations in 2019.
